- ADJ-GRADED 富裕的;家境好的
Someone who iswell-offis rich enough to be able to do and buy most of the things that they want.- My grandparents were quite well off.
我的祖父母很富有。 - The well-offare people who are well-off.
有钱人;富人 - ...higher tax rates on the well-off.
对有钱人征收的更高的税率
